## Limits & Quotas — Snackloop Restock Planner

Hey reviewer — quick context before you dig in. The planner batches machine telemetry from the whole Dornvale region and solves restock routes overnight. To keep the solver from eating the cluster, we cap machines per batch, route legs per truck, and solver wall-clock time. Exceeding any cap doesn't fail the run; it splits the batch and logs a warning, so watch for silent fragmentation in tests. The enforced values live in one config module, shown here.

constants for yaduf-fahag:
BUDGETS = {
    "kelix": 528,
    "briwyn": 734,
}

// Circuit breaker config for the Orbitfeed upstream API.
// Opens after 5 consecutive failures, half-opens after 30s.
// Do not raise the failure threshold — Orbitfeed rate-limits
// hard and retries make it worse. If the breaker trips in prod,
// check the Pylonwatch dashboard first, then escalate to the
// integrations rotation. Tuned during the Marloway incident
// review. The validating test run is referenced below.

pipeline stamp: htk21_cc68b8e00e3cb5ca75ae8

AI-12: Upgrade Corvane broker from 2.8 to 3.1 before next audit. Incident showed 2.8 lacks per-queue TLS enforcement, which let the Fennick staging consumer connect unencrypted. Upgrade closes that gap and enables mTLS by default. Security sign-off required before prod rollout; review the threat-model delta first. The upgrade and hardening checklist is posted here.

operations page: https://jenkins.torvadyn.local/build/deploy/display/pages/611247f0a622ae80